Exercises to improve swallowing

by bigtt2, Jul 29, 2005 12:00AM
My Mother is 77 she has had a stroke which effected her swallowing. She is on thickener, but can drink water. She needs to be able to drink more liquides. Are there any exercise that wood help her regain her swallowing ablity?

by Kevin Pho, MD, Jul 29, 2005 12:00AM
Difficult to say without evaluation.  

I am quite sure that a speech therapy evaluation was performed as part of the workup.  The speech therapist can give some specific, directed treatment to help in the rehabilitative process.  

With a stroke, it can be difficult to predict how much function can return.  Sometimes it can take days, at times months.  It is entirely possible that swallowing function may not return, may return fully, or somewhere in between.  

You can discuss your concerns with a speech therapist, or your personal physician or neurologist.

Followup with your personal physician is essential.
